19 lines
356 B
Bash
Executable File
19 lines
356 B
Bash
Executable File
#!/bin/bash
|
|
|
|
set -e
|
|
|
|
cd ios
|
|
fastlane ios release_prod
|
|
cd ../android
|
|
fastlane android release_prod
|
|
cd ..
|
|
|
|
|
|
|
|
VERSION_LINE=$(grep '^version:' pubspec.yaml | head -n 1)
|
|
VERSION=$(echo "$VERSION_LINE" | cut -d':' -f2 | cut -d'+' -f1 | xargs)
|
|
BUILD=$(echo "$VERSION_LINE" | cut -d'+' -f2 | xargs)
|
|
TAG="v${VERSION}+${BUILD}"
|
|
|
|
git tag "$TAG"
|
|
git push origin "$TAG" |